Sequeira, Richard W - Castro Valley Optometry Group

Phone
(510) 881-8343
4041 E Castro Valley Blvd, Castro Valley, CA 94552

Directions to 4041 E Castro Valley Blvd, Castro Valley, CA 94552

From:

To: